Merrigold Press was a children's book and coloring book imprint of Western Publishing. In the late 1970s, Western reprinted its TOS Whitman coloring books under the Merrigold brand, most with cover imagery from The Motion Picture.

Merrigold split the narrative of "Rescue at Raylo" over two 32-page books and fixed an error in the original edition that identified Spock as "Doctor Spock". It abridged "Planet Ecnal's Dilemma" to 32 pages, repurposing most of the cut pages for a non-narrative presentation in "Far-Out Fun". The various pages of Whitman's "Futuristic Fun: Star Trek Color & Activity Book" were split into "Futuristic Fun" and "A Launch Into Fun".
